might say it is naive, england would say it is brave. they scored quickly again and have given themselves a chance to reclaim the initiative on the third day here at lord s. manchester united have agreed a deal to buy england international mason mount from chelsea. talks to try to resolve the impasse over a fee for the midfielder have been successful, with an initial £55 million agreed that could rise to 60. mount will sign a five year deal at old trafford. ex chelsea midfielder n golo kante has bought a football club. the france international will become the chairman of the belgian third tier side royal excelsior virton on the same day he joins the saudi arabia pro league side al ittihad. the greatest cycle race in the world gets under way this weekend. the 110th tour de france will start in bilbao that s spain, of course on saturday. but the traditional grand depart always begins on the thursday night. tadej pogacar is one of two overwhelming favourites for the yellow
